Video: ‘Sonny will back me up’ – Spurs star labels team-mate a ‘snake’

Joe Rodon and Gareth Bale were involved in a word association game for Spurs TV and as one would expect, there was plenty of banter of flying around.

Rodon and Bale are part of the now-infamous ‘Welsh mafia’ at Tottenham along with Ben Davies, and the left-back’s name came as a topic in the game, with both Bale and Rodon having to describe their international teammate with one word.

While the 31-year-old chose to go with the word ‘legend’, Rodon described his compatriot as a ‘snake’.

The centre-back joked that he had come to question his friendship with Davies after the 26-year-old played a prank on him during a live stream on Tottenham’s official Twitch channel.

Other funny topics including the subject ‘happy place’ came up and Bale predictably answered with ‘golf course’.
